Common Causes Of Startup Issues

When your generator refuses to start, it can be frustrating and stressful. Understanding the common causes of startup issues can help you troubleshoot effectively. Here are some key problems that might be preventing your generator from coming to life.

Fuel Issues

Fuel is essential for your generator to operate. If your generator isn’t starting, check the fuel level first. Sometimes, we forget to refill the tank, or the fuel could be old or contaminated.

Old fuel can lose its combustibility. If you notice a foul smell or a cloudy appearance, it’s time to replace it. Regularly inspect and replace your fuel every few months to avoid this issue.

Battery Problems

A weak or dead battery is another common culprit. If you hear a clicking sound when you try to start your generator, the battery may need a charge.

Check the battery connections for any corrosion. Cleaning the terminals can often solve the problem. In my experience, a simple battery maintenance routine can save you from unexpected startup failures.

Oil Levels

Generators require adequate oil to function correctly. Low oil levels can trigger a safety shutoff, preventing the unit from starting.

Regularly check your oil levels and change the oil according to the manufacturer’s recommendations. I learned the hard way that neglecting this can lead to costly repairs.

Air Filter Blockage

A clogged air filter can restrict airflow, making it difficult for your generator to start. Check your air filter regularly and clean or replace it as needed.

When I faced this issue, I realized that a clean air filter significantly improved my generator’s performance. Don’t underestimate the importance of this simple task.

Electrical Connections

Loose or damaged electrical connections can prevent your generator from starting. Inspect all wires and connections for signs of wear or damage.

Ensure everything is securely connected. A quick visual check can save you from a frustrating situation when you need power the most.

Inspecting Fuel System

When a generator won’t start, the fuel system is a key area to check. Problems with fuel can stop your generator from working. Start by looking at fuel levels and the condition of fuel lines.

Checking Fuel Levels

First, check the fuel levels in the tank. Make sure there is enough fuel. Sometimes, generators stop because they are simply out of gas. If the tank is low, refill it with fresh fuel.

Old or stale fuel can cause issues. If the fuel smells bad or looks cloudy, replace it. Clean fuel is essential for smooth operation.

Examining Fuel Lines And Filters

Next, inspect the fuel lines. Look for cracks or leaks in the lines. Any damage can prevent fuel from reaching the engine. Tighten loose connections to avoid leaks.

Also, check the fuel filter. A clogged filter can block fuel flow. Replace it if it looks dirty or blocked. Keeping these parts clean helps the generator run better.

Evaluating Electrical Components

When a generator doesn’t start, the issue may lie in its electrical components. These parts play a crucial role in starting the machine. Checking them carefully can often reveal the problem. Focus on two main areas: the battery and the spark plug.

Testing The Battery

The battery is vital for starting the generator. A weak or dead battery can stop it from working. First, check the battery connections. Make sure they are tight and clean. Dirt or corrosion can prevent power flow.

Next, use a multimeter to test the voltage. A healthy battery should read around 12.6 volts or higher. If the voltage is low, consider charging the battery or replacing it. Also, look for any signs of damage. Cracks or leaks mean the battery needs replacement.

Inspecting Spark Plug Condition

The spark plug ignites the fuel in the engine. A faulty spark plug can cause starting issues. Begin by removing the spark plug. Inspect its condition closely. Look for dirt, wear, or carbon build-up.

If the spark plug appears damaged, replace it. A new spark plug can make a big difference. Always check the gap setting as well. A proper gap ensures a strong spark. This helps your generator start smoothly.

Assessing Airflow And Filters

Airflow is crucial for your generator’s performance. Without proper airflow, your generator may fail to start. Filters play a key role in maintaining airflow. Clogged or dirty filters can block air. This can lead to starting issues. Assessing both airflow and filters is essential.

Cleaning Air Filters

Start by checking the air filters. Dirty filters restrict airflow. Remove the filters carefully. Use a soft brush or vacuum to clean them. If they are too dirty, replace them. Always use filters that match your generator model. Clean filters improve airflow and engine performance.

Ensuring Proper Ventilation

Ventilation helps your generator breathe. Ensure the generator is in an open area. Avoid placing it near walls or other objects. Good ventilation prevents overheating. Check for any obstructions around the generator. Clear any debris or leaves. Proper ventilation helps your generator start and run smoothly.

Verifying Oil Levels

Start by locating the oil dipstick on your generator. Remove it and wipe it clean with a cloth. Insert the dipstick back into the tube and pull it out again to check the oil level. The oil should be between the minimum and maximum marks. If the oil is low, you need to add more. Use the type of oil specified in your generator’s manual. Adding oil is straightforward. Pour slowly to avoid overfilling, as this can cause other issues. Regularly checking oil levels can prevent serious engine damage. Your generator needs sufficient lubrication to run smoothly. Checking Circuit Breakers

Start by inspecting the circuit breakers on your generator. A tripped circuit breaker can prevent your unit from starting. – Locate the circuit breaker panel on your generator. – Look for any breakers that are in the “off” position or showing a red indicator. If you find a tripped breaker, simply flip it back to the “on” position. This could be all it takes to restore power to your generator. Did you know that environmental factors can influence breaker performance? For instance, extreme temperatures or moisture can cause breakers to trip unexpectedly. Always check your surroundings before starting your generator.

Testing Overload Protection

Next, focus on the overload protection feature. This safety measure is in place to prevent your generator from becoming overloaded, which can lead to serious damage. – Disconnect any appliances connected to your generator. – Look for the overload reset button, usually located near the main power switch. Press this button to reset the overload protection. After doing so, reconnect your appliances one at a time. Have you ever overloaded your generator without realizing it? Many users mistakenly plug in too many devices at once. Take the time to assess your power needs before starting the generator. This can save you from future headaches and ensure a smooth operation. When To Seek Professional Help

Sometimes, a generator just won’t start. It can be frustrating. Knowing when to call a professional is important. This can save you time and money. Here are some signs to look for.

Persistent Issues

If your generator does not start after several attempts, seek help. Repeated failures can indicate serious problems. Ignoring this may lead to bigger issues down the line.

Strange Noises Or Smells

Unusual sounds or smells are warning signs. A loud noise may mean something is wrong inside. A burning smell can signal electrical issues. Don’t ignore these signs. Call a professional immediately.

Visible Damage

Check for any visible damage. Cracks, leaks, or rust can indicate problems. These issues often require expert repair. Do not try to fix them yourself.

Inconsistent Power Output

Inconsistent power can cause damage to devices. If your generator fluctuates in output, consult an expert. They can find the root cause of the problem.

Age Of The Generator

Older generators may need more repairs. If yours is over 10 years old, consider professional help. Regular maintenance becomes crucial as generators age.

Frequently Asked Questions

Why Won’t My Generator Start?

There are several reasons your generator might not start. Common issues include low fuel levels, a dead battery, or faulty spark plugs. Ensure the fuel is fresh and the battery is charged. Regular maintenance can prevent these problems and keep your generator running smoothly.

How Can I Troubleshoot A Non-starting Generator?

Start by checking the fuel level and ensuring it’s clean. Inspect the battery for corrosion and charge if necessary. Examine the spark plugs and replace them if damaged. Consult your user manual for specific troubleshooting steps tailored to your generator model.

What Are Signs Of A Bad Generator Battery?

A weak or dead battery can cause starting issues. Signs include dim lights, slow cranking, or a clicking sound when starting. Regularly check the battery’s voltage and connections. If it shows signs of wear or age, consider replacing it to ensure reliable operation.

Can Bad Fuel Prevent A Generator From Starting?

Yes, bad or stale fuel can hinder starting. Fuel can degrade over time, leading to clogs or poor combustion. Always use fresh fuel and consider adding a fuel stabilizer for long-term storage. Regularly check your fuel quality to avoid starting problems.
